The Simplicity of Rolling Dice
Dice have been used for centuries in various cultures, originally as a tool for divination or gambling. In today’s digital age, rolling virtual dice has become an engaging way to incorporate chance into games and activities. The core principle is straightforward: a player rolls one or more dice, and the outcome determines their progress or success within the game.
Advantages of Rolling Dice
- Randomness and Fairness : Digital dice are designed to ensure true randomness, providing an unbiased chance for every roll.
- Versatility : Dice can be used in a variety of games, from simple number-guessing challenges to complex role-playing scenarios.
- Ease of Use : Most digital dice platforms offer user-friendly interfaces that make the game accessible to players of all ages.
Disadvantages and Considerations
- Lack of Tangibility : While virtual dice are convenient, they lack the tactile experience of physically rolling traditional dice.
- Potential for Bias : Although rare, some digital platforms might unintentionally introduce bias in their algorithms or rendering techniques.
- Dependency on Internet Access : For online games involving dice, players must have a stable internet connection.
